James W. Gaynor is a contemporary author known for his unique contributions to poetry and literature. He has published several notable works, including 'Everything Becomes a Poem' and 'Jane Austen's Pride and Prejudice in 61 Haiku'. His innovative approach often blends traditional literary forms with modern themes, creating engaging pieces that resonate with a diverse audience. Gaynor's style showcases a deep appreciation for both the written word and the nuances of human experience.
In addition to his poetry, he explores themes of identity and societal norms, particularly in relation to the queer experience. His work not only highlights the beauty of language but also challenges readers to reflect on their own perceptions and biases. As an author, Gaynor continues to inspire and influence both avid readers and aspiring writers alike, making a significant mark in contemporary literature.
